Price Range & Condition
Decorative condition can have a big effect on a property's value and this effect varies depending on the type, size and location of the property.
If 31, Lovelace Crescent, Exmouth is in very good condition we estimate a sale value of £498,009 and a rental value of £1,573 per month.
However, if the property needs a lot of cosmetic work we estimate a sale value of £441,094 and a rental value of £1,393 per month.
